What are Our Present Needs? - Four additional classrooms, three located on the main floor of the original building, and the art/music/latchkey room as well as its adjoining teacher workroom need remodeled. Installment of air conditioning throughout the original school building would be added as part of the scope of this project.
What Finances are needed? - Approximately 2/3 of the funding needed to complete this project has been secured. An additional $175K is needed.
Why Now? What about other Parish projects whose funding has already been secured? - Construction costs are only going up. Lead time for ordering materials, securing workers, and planning are only becoming more complex. Presently, contractors have provided quotes and ensured a timeline that will allow for completion of this project this summer. Should we delay, costs could easily increase in excess of 20% of the total cost of the project. School Viability/Vitality Snapshot - Corresponding with these upgrades, the overall school direction and sustainability have strengthened. Enrollment has consistently been strong with waiting lists each year at multiple grade levels. An overall student body population of approximately 250 has been consistent over the past eight years. The present Catholic population is approaching 60%, a 27% gain over ten years. Along with this growth, the school has been reinvigorated and helps to contribute to the vibrancy of the parish.
